10 GHz space power combiner with parasitic injection locking

An array of three microstrip patch antennas, each connected by a matching network to an impatt diode, has been investigated. Coherent radiation from the array was obtained at 10.2GHz by feeding only the centre element with an injection-locking signal, which then appeared at the input to the other two elements by free-space mutual coupling. The three impatts injection-locked successfully, producing a broadside beam with a width of 38°. An RF efficiency of 86% was measured.
